Summary     : A popular and easy to use graphical IRC (chat) client
Description :
X-Chat is an easy to use graphical IRC chat client for the X Window System.
It allows you to join multiple IRC channels (chat rooms) at the same time,
talk publicly, private one-on-one conversations etc. Even file transfers
are possible.

This includes the plugins to run the Perl and Python scripts.

Update Information:

This update applies the latest bugfix patch from upstream:
1) Stops scrollback files growing too large by fixing the file-shrink code.
2) Puts a "Display scrollback from previous session" into the Setup GUI
   (logging section) so people can turn this off without typing commands.
